Quick note for whoever inherits this: Ledgerline retries failed charges with the same idempotency key, so never mint a new key on retry or you'll double-bill. Keys live in the retry queue metadata. If the queue vault locks up during recovery, you'll need to reopen it with the passphrase on the next line.

recovery phrase for tafop-fawep: zorwyn-ulaox

Subject: Harkwell Franchise Agreement — Status

Team,

The franchise agreement with the Harkwell Group is at final draft. Territory covers the Greyfen corridor, ten-year term, standard royalty structure with a performance clawback. Legal signs off Wednesday. Sales leads: hold all prospect conversations in that territory until execution. No pricing commitments, no side letters. Training and supply terms mirror the Fennick deal. Questions to me directly before Friday's call. Context on why this matters strategically is noted below.

board note of kadug-tawig: Only 5 of the 100 pilot accounts renewed Oliath, so a churn review is set for April 15.

### Step 4: Stabilize the integration tests

Heads up: the Tollgate payments suite is flaky mostly because tests share one sandbox ledger. Before migrating, give each test run its own namespace and bump the settlement poll timeout — the old default is way too tight. Once that's in place, reruns should drop to near zero. The test harness picks up these configuration values at startup.

config for hahip-yajep:
holix:
  log_level: error
  metrics_host: metrics.holix.qorvellabs.internal
  pin: 9600
  pool_size: 8

Checklist — prototype workshop access (visiting contractors). Before entering the Pellworth workshop on your first day, confirm your induction record is signed and collect safety glasses from the rack by the door. Machinery stays off until a supervisor is present. The badge reader does not yet recognise contractor passes, so unlock the workshop door with the code below.

turnstile pass: bdg-YEOZLM-79341408